Description
65 New Street delivers a premium, design-led specification which would make the perfect home to any occupier.
This fully fitted suite is located on the first floor and has been completely transformed to create a bespoke office that is ready to move into.
Designed and created by Estilo Interiors, the space has a modern industrial feel with exposed services, PIR controlled suspended LED and feature pendant lighting.
Two lightwells feature above the meeting room and breakout space giving the suite it’s own unique identity.
The specification includes 16 workstations, breakout areas,
kitchenette, meeting room, furniture and all data cabling and power has been connected.
Based on the vibrant New Street, the location of this property not only benefits from all methods of public transport but is also surrounded by an impressive range of restaurants, bars and shops.

Connectivity
With unrivalled access by road, rail and air, commuting to the city and conducting business has never been easier:
Road - The M40, M6 and M42 are all readily accessible, with a further link to the M1 and M5 motorways.
Bus/Tram - Regular bus and tram services operate from Corporation Street and Stephenson Street running along the arterial routes to and from the city.
Rail - The property is within walking distance of all three of Birmingham’s train stations, New Street being a 2 minute walk away with Snow Hill and Moor Street stations around 5 minutes.
Air - Birmingham Airport is only a 10 minute train journey from New Street Station and operates services to a host of international destinations.
